2013 PGK to JMD Performance & Market Timing Review

Analysis of key historical highlights and timing insights for 2013

During 2013, the PGK to JMD exchange rate experienced significant fluctuation. The market reached its absolute peak on February 25, valuing the pair at 47.6987. Conversely, the yearly low was recorded on October 4, dropping to 38.8568.

This high-to-low spread represents a total annual volatility of 8.8419 JMD. From a start-to-finish perspective, comparing the January average rate of 44.4601 to the December average rate of 41.6671, the exchange rate registered a net change of -6.28% (reflecting a weakening trend).

Looking at year-over-year peak valuations, the 2013 high of 47.6987 was up 5.59% compared to the 2012 peak of 45.1752, indicating shifts in long-term support levels.
